Salt Lake County residents will have one last chance to register for the Nov. 5 general election next week.
The county will have registration agents at 50 locations through the county between 8 a.m. and 8 p.m. on Monday and Tuesday to register voters.Prospective voters may register at any of the sites. A list of the 50 locations will be printed in Sunday's edition of the Deseret News and Salt Lake Tribune.
People who have turned 18 since the last election, never voted before for other reasons, moved into the county, changed addresses within the county, changed their name or recently gained U.S. citizenship must register to be eligible to vote.
